Supreme Court of Arkansas

Roy Treat v. State of Arkansas

November 14, 20192019 Ark. 326

Summary

The court held that Treat's timely affidavit satisfied Rule 36(d) and independently vested the circuit court with jurisdiction over his appeal from district court. The rule's plain language does not condition the affidavit procedure on prior payment of the record-preparation fee required by subsection (c). The court therefore reversed the dismissal, remanded for further proceedings, and vacated the court of appeals' opinion.
